# OpenAI API
Use the OpenAI API through the Responses API by default, choose models intentionally, and keep integration code explicit about validation, retries, and cost boundaries.

## Model Selection
As of April 18, 2026, current official docs indicate:
- `gpt-5.4` is the flagship general model for complex reasoning and coding.
- `gpt-5.4-mini` is the lower-latency lower-cost GPT-5.4 variant.
- `gpt-5.3-codex` is the current most capable agentic coding model for Codex-like environments.
- `codex-mini-latest` is optimized for the Codex CLI; the docs recommend starting with `gpt-4.1` for direct general API use of that class.

| Need | Start With | Notes |
| --- | --- | --- |
| General app logic, strong reasoning, coding | `gpt-5.4` | Best default when quality matters most |
| Lower latency or cheaper general workloads | `gpt-5.4-mini` | Good cost/perf default |
| Agentic coding in Codex-like workflows | `gpt-5.3-codex` | Supports reasoning effort settings |
| Codex CLI tuning reference | `codex-mini-latest` | CLI-oriented, not the default general API pick |
## API Surface
| Situation | Preferred | Avoid |
| --- | --- | --- |
| New integrations | Responses API | Starting new work on legacy patterns by default |
| Need multimodal, tools, or stateful interaction | Responses API | Rebuilding these features manually |
| Existing stable legacy integration | Migrate deliberately | Blind rewrites with no regression plan |
## Basic Integration Pattern
Python
```python
from openai import OpenAI
client = OpenAI()
response = client.responses.create(
model="gpt-5.4",
input="Summarize the migration risks in this schema diff.",
)
print(response.output_text)
```
TypeScript
```ts
import OpenAI from "openai";
const client = new OpenAI({ apiKey: process.env.OPENAI_API_KEY });
const response = await client.responses.create({
model: "gpt-5.4",
input: "Summarize the migration risks in this schema diff.",
});
console.log(response.output_text);
```
## Structured Outputs and Validation
| Pattern | Preferred | Avoid |
| --- | --- | --- |
| Model output consumed by code | Validate against a schema | Trusting free-form text blindly |
| App workflow branching on model output | Use explicit enums or tagged objects | Parsing ad hoc phrases |
| External input to model | Normalize before sending | Passing raw unbounded payloads |
BAD
```ts
const result = await client.responses.create({ model: "gpt-5.4", input });
const action = result.output_text;
if (action.includes("approve")) {
// ...
}
```
GOOD
```ts
const result = await client.responses.create({
model: "gpt-5.4",
input,
text: {
format: {
type: "json_schema",
name: "review_action",
schema: {
type: "object",
additionalProperties: false,
properties: {
action: { type: "string", enum: ["approve", "reject"] },
reason: { type: "string" }
},
required: ["action", "reason"]
}
}
}
});
```
## Coding Workflows and Reasoning
| Use Case | Model | Reasoning |
| --- | --- | --- |
| Deep repo analysis or multi-step coding | `gpt-5.3-codex` | Start with `medium`; raise to `high` only when needed |
| Small coding helpers or edits | `gpt-5.4-mini` or `gpt-5.3-codex` | `low` or `medium` |
| Non-coding product logic | `gpt-5.4` | Match latency budget |
Rules:
- Increase reasoning only when correctness gains justify the latency.
- Keep prompts concrete: files, constraints, output shape, failure modes.
- For coding agents, provide repository context and clear acceptance criteria.
## Keys, Retries, and Limits
| Concern | Rule |
| --- | --- |
| API key | Load from environment or secret manager |
| Retries | Retry transient 429/5xx responses with backoff and jitter |
| Idempotency | Make caller-side operations safe before automatic retries |
| Logging | Log request IDs, latency, model, and token usage; do not log secrets |
BAD
```python
client = OpenAI(api_key="sk-live-real-key")
```
GOOD
```python
client = OpenAI()
```
